Lithuanian football's A Lyga saw key developments in its 28th round on Sunday, with league leaders "Sūduva" extending their advantage at the top of the table. The Marijampolė-based club solidified their position, demonstrating consistent form in their pursuit of the championship title.

Meanwhile, "Žalgiris" from Vilnius achieved a hard-fought victory, with crucial contributions coming from their Ukrainian players. This win is significant for "Žalgiris" as they continue to compete in the upper echelons of the league, showcasing the impact of international talent.

In contrast, Gargždai's "Banga" missed a prime opportunity to continue their recent success. The team was unable to convert their chances, halting a potential winning streak and highlighting the fine margins that define success in professional football. These results collectively shape the ongoing narrative of the A Lyga season.
